Best Hysham Public Middle Schools (2026)

For the 2026 school year, there is 1 public middle school serving 11 students in Hysham, MT.
Hysham, MT public middle schools have a diversity score of 0.60, which is more than the Montana public middle school average of 0.40.
Minority enrollment is 45%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is more than the Montana public middle school average of 23% (majority American Indian).
